Output fc28fa5492d7ee62bef8a373d8c726ccd5abbfc3f0297ea25ebc2e48fc71c81a:7

value
62700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2519f8b4d15484a7af5e6f7ecfb3a8fa00601760 OP_EQUAL
address
355C3B289BH7C9hNppFXPimPvFD1wyDn1W
transaction
fc28fa5492d7ee62bef8a373d8c726ccd5abbfc3f0297ea25ebc2e48fc71c81a
confirmations
226766
spent
true